2 “The Days Are Evil” Ephesians 5:15-16

3 The Days Are Evil Noah’s time (Gen. 6:5-12) – Wicked actions: violence, constant intent to sin – Wicked attitude: eating, drinking, marrying (Matt. 24:38) – Righteous actions: preaching, obeying (II Peter 2:5; Gen. 6:22; 7:5) – Righteous attitude: reverent fear (Heb. 11:7) – Just because the days were evil didn’t mean Noah had to participate in it

4 The Days Are Evil Noah’s time – Sinners destroyed; Noah lived (I John 2:15-17) Sinners had no treasures in heaven; Noah did Sinners had no relationship with God; Noah did – Noah believed the unseen (Heb. 11:7) – God knows how to punish the wicked and deliver the righteous (II Peter 2:5, 9)

5 The Days Are Evil Noah lived in evil days, but he made the best use of the time – Preaching and obeying with reverent fear in his heart – Staying away from the world’s sins – Maintaining his relationship with God, which abides forever – Believing God when no one else did Walking wisely is walking with God, like Noah

6 The Days Are Evil Our time (II Tim. 3:1-5) – Wickedness will increase (II Tim. 2:12-13) – Righteous must continue (II Tim. 2:14) – Just because the days are evil doesn’t mean we must participate in the evil The world is surprised (I Peter 4:4) We’re going to stand out like Noah

7 The Days Are Evil Our time – One day, this world will be destroyed completely Like Noah, will we abide forever with God? Like the wicked, will we lose everything we love? – We must live by faith (Heb. 11:6; II Cor. 5:7) – God still knows how to deliver the righteous (II Cor. 5:1; II Peter 2:9)

8 The Days Are Evil The days are evil (John 3:16-21) Lovers of self, lovers of pleasure, inventors of evil (II Tim. 3:1-5; Rom. 1:29-32) We have to stand out as lights (Philip. 2:12-16; Matt. 5:13-16) We have to keep preaching and obeying, with reverent fear Are you making the best use of the time? (Eph. 5:15-16)

9 The Days Are Evil “Look carefully then how you walk, not as unwise but as wise, making the best use of the time, because the days are evil.” Ephesians 5:15-16
